Policy

The intent of this policy is to provide the process for having clients pick up medications from the front desk after hours and on the weekend while the Medication Dispensary is closed. This policy covers outpatient medications being picked up by a client for the small animal clinic. The Medication Dispensary will deliver outpatient medications to the SAC bagged and labeled with the patient’s name. There will be an extra label stapled to the bag for each medication provided. When the medication is picked up, the CSR should place the labels on the log sheet and have the client sign and date. Alternatively, the CSR providing the medication can sign. Completed log sheets will be picked up by the Medication Dispensary staff.

Guidelines

  • No controlled medications will be stored at the SAC front desk. These medications will be kept in the Medication Dispensary. When a client arrives, front desk staff will contact an ER doctor who is working to request the controlled medication. The client will be advised they will need to wait until a doctor is available.
  • Clients (or a CSR) must initial and date to indicate that the medication was picked up.

Procedure (if applicable)

  1. When medications are entered in HIS (Health Information System) for client pickup (patient is not currently in hospital), the Medication Dispensary staff will fill the medication and place it into a prescription bag labeled with the patient’s first and last name.
  2. A duplicate prescription sticker will be attached to the bag for each medication.
  3. At the end of each business day including prior to the weekend, medications will be delivered and stored in a cabinet with limited access. When a client requests a medication, the CSR will retrieve the bag and the log sheet from the cabinet. The extra label will be placed on the log sheet, and the client will sign the log sheet that they received each medication listed. 
  4. During business hours, medications will be picked up at the dispensary door and outpatient medications will be kept in the dispensary.
  5. Weekly, Medication Dispensary staff will go through the medications awaiting pickup and determine which clients need called to ask if they still want the medication. Dispensary staff will then make those calls and return medications as needed.
  6. If a client needs to pick up a controlled substance after hours or on the weekend, the CSR will contact an ER clinician to obtain the medication from the Dispensary.
